If staying near the airport, you may want to drive over


Dec 5, 2019, 4:10 PM [ in reply to Staying near the airport ]

to Belmont, since it's closer than Charlotte eating areas.

There are a few good restaurants in my neck of the woods.

Sammy's is very popular, though it can get a bit loud due to the echo.

https://sammyspub.com/

Then there is Nellie's Kitchen, which is owned by the Jonas brothers. They show up on occasion. There is often live music as well.

Nelliessouthernkitchen.com/

The Lodge is an interesting place to eat, as it has Wild game on the menu. I like it though some may not.

https://www.lodgebelmont.com/

There are a few other good eats in the area as well, though some may look like dives.
